Technical Description

The SUZHOU SANGUANG DK7732 Wire EDM Machine is a CNC-controlled precision wire electrical discharge machining system equipped with the BKDC controller. The machine offers a working range of 12.59 inches on the X-axis, 15.71 inches on the Y-axis, and 7.85 inches on the Z-axis, suitable for complex machining tasks requiring high accuracy. Wire EDM technology utilizes a thin metal wire as the electrode, electrically discharging sparks between the wire and the conductive workpiece submerged in deionized water. This process erodes the material with minimal mechanical stress, enabling the manufacture of intricate shapes and tight tolerances without deforming the part. The CNC system drives precise wire path control, allowing multi-axis simultaneous machining and high repeatability. The BKDC controller manages wire feed, tension, and cutting parameters to optimize performance and reduce wire consumption. Typical applications include mold making, tool and die production, and aerospace component machining, where fine detail and surface finish are critical. The machine's closed-loop control and stable electrical discharge ensure reliable operation, producing parts with tight dimensional tolerances and excellent surface integrity. Its robust construction and advanced CNC platform offer ease of operation and maintenance, supporting efficient high-precision production in challenging metallic materials. Overall, the DK7732 delivers reliable, fine-detail wire EDM cutting with a compact footprint and advanced CNC control tailored for precision manufacturing environments.
